Hike across the historic McKeesport Connecting Railroad Bridge, spanning the Monongahela River. Discover its rich industrial heritage, as it once linked the McKeesport Tube Plant with the Duquesne Works. Enjoy panoramic vistas of the McKeesport-Duquesne Bridge and soak in the bridge's remarkable history dating back to 1890. Today, it welcomes pedestrians and cyclists to traverse its 324-foot span, offering a unique perspective on Pittsburgh's industrial past and its transformation into a vibrant recreational asset for the community.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many running routes are available in North Braddock?

The North Braddock area offers a wide selection of running routes, with over 110 different paths to explore. These routes cater to various fitness levels, including easy, moderate, and difficult options.

Are there easy running paths suitable for beginners in North Braddock?

Yes, North Braddock has several easy running paths perfect for beginners or those looking for a less strenuous workout. Out of the over 110 routes, 15 are classified as easy, providing gentle terrain and accessible distances.

What kind of terrain can I expect on jogging routes around North Braddock?

Jogging routes around North Braddock feature a diverse landscape. You can expect hilly terrain, extensive woodlands, and scenic views of the Monongahela River and Mon Valley. Nearby Frick Park, for instance, offers trails through steep valleys, wooded slopes, and ravines, providing a varied and engaging experience.

Can I find long-distance running trails near North Braddock?

Absolutely. For those seeking longer distances, the Great Allegheny Passage is an excellent option, spanning 11.0 miles (17.7 km) and ideal for extended running sessions. This trail is part of a broader network that provides extensive options for runners looking for diverse scenery and longer workouts.

Are there running routes with scenic views in the North Braddock area?

Many running routes in and around North Braddock offer beautiful scenic views. The region is known for its vistas of the Monongahela River and Mon Valley. For example, the Frick Park Trails Loop winds through wooded, hilly terrain with natural features, while the nearby Grand View Golf Club area, though primarily for golf, is perched on a hillside offering expansive panoramic views that runners can appreciate from adjacent trails.

What are some interesting landmarks or attractions I can see while jogging?

While jogging in the North Braddock area, you can encounter several interesting landmarks and natural features. Highlights include the historic Westinghouse Memorial, the scenic Hay Woods, or the picturesque Panther Hollow Lake. The area also features impressive structures like the Hot Metal Bridge and the McKeesport Connecting Railroad Bridge.

Are there family-friendly running options in North Braddock?

Yes, several local parks in North Braddock, such as Bell Avenue Recycle Park, Brinton Avenue Park, and Legends Playground, offer accessible outdoor spaces that can be suitable for family-friendly jogs. Additionally, some of the easier trails in nearby Frick Park, like the Tranquil Trail, provide gentler gradients for a pleasant family outing.

Are the running trails around North Braddock dog-friendly?

Many outdoor spaces and trails in the North Braddock area, particularly within parks like Frick Park, are generally dog-friendly. It's always recommended to keep dogs on a leash and to check specific park regulations or trail signage for any restrictions before heading out.

Are there circular running routes available in North Braddock?

Yes, you can find several circular running routes. A popular choice is the Frick Park Trails Loop, which offers a moderate 3.6-mile (5.8 km) path through wooded, hilly terrain. Another option is the North Clayton Trail loop from Wilkinsburg, a 4.8-mile (7.8 km) trail that takes you through varied landscapes.
